The Tonight Show Starring Johnny Carson Season 23 Episode 33 Joan Rivers (guest host), James Coco, Dr. Joyce Brothers

  • December 6, 1984

Joan Rivers guest hosts The Tonight Show Starring Johnny Carson for this episode in season 23. Rivers is a comedian, writer, and actress known for her brash and irreverent humor, as well as her pioneering work as a woman in the male-dominated field of comedy.
